ug编程效率低原因是什么

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    UG编程效率低的原因有以下几点:

    1. UG软件的复杂性:UG软件是一款功能强大的三维建模软件,它具有非常丰富的功能和工具。然而,正是因为它的复杂性,使得学习和掌握UG软件需要花费大量的时间和精力。对于初学者来说,可能需要较长的时间才能熟练运用UG软件进行编程。

    2. 缺乏专业知识:UG编程需要掌握一定的编程语言和技术知识,如C++、VB等。如果缺乏相关知识,就很难进行高效的编程工作。而且,UG软件的编程接口相对较为复杂,需要深入理解UG软件的架构和设计原理才能编写出高效的程序。

    3. 编程经验不足:编程是一门艺术,需要不断的实践和经验积累。对于没有丰富编程经验的人来说,可能会遇到各种问题和困难,从而导致编程效率低下。只有通过不断的实践和学习,才能提高编程的效率和质量。

    4. 缺乏自动化工具:UG软件的编程需要编写大量的代码和脚本,如果没有合适的自动化工具,就会增加编程的工作量和难度。目前,市场上有一些第三方的自动化工具可以帮助提高UG编程的效率,但是对于一些小规模的企业或个人来说,可能无法购买或使用这些工具。

    综上所述,UG编程效率低的原因主要包括UG软件的复杂性、缺乏专业知识、编程经验不足以及缺乏自动化工具等。要提高UG编程的效率,需要不断学习和积累经验,同时可以借助合适的工具和技术来提高编程效率。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    UG编程效率低的原因可以归结为以下几点:

    1. 编程语言选择不合适:UG(Unigraphics)是一种常用的三维建模和CAD/CAM软件,它的主要编程语言是NX Open API。相比于其他编程语言,如Python、C++等,NX Open API的学习曲线较陡峭,开发人员需要掌握独特的语法和API。如果开发人员不熟悉NX Open API,将会影响编程效率。

    2. 缺乏经验和培训:UG编程是一项复杂的任务,需要开发人员具备扎实的编程知识和经验。如果开发人员对UG编程不熟悉,可能会花费大量时间来解决问题,导致编程效率低下。此外,由于UG编程是一个特定的领域,开发人员可能缺乏相关的培训和教育资源,进一步影响编程效率。

    3. 缺乏文档和示例代码:UG编程的文档和示例代码是开发人员学习和开发的重要参考资料。然而,UG编程的文档和示例代码数量有限,且质量参差不齐。如果开发人员无法找到合适的文档和示例代码,他们可能会花费更多的时间来理解和实现特定的功能,从而降低编程效率。

    4. 缺乏集成开发环境(IDE):集成开发环境是开发人员进行编程工作的重要工具。然而,UG编程缺乏成熟的IDE支持,开发人员需要在UG软件中进行编程,而且没有强大的调试和代码编辑功能。这可能会导致开发人员在编程过程中遇到困难,进而降低编程效率。

    5. 缺乏标准化和代码重用:在开发过程中,标准化和代码重用是提高编程效率的重要手段。然而,UG编程缺乏统一的标准和规范,开发人员通常需要从头开始编写代码。此外,UG编程缺乏代码重用的机制,开发人员往往需要重复编写相似的代码,浪费了大量的时间和精力。

    综上所述,UG编程效率低的原因包括编程语言选择不合适、缺乏经验和培训、缺乏文档和示例代码、缺乏集成开发环境以及缺乏标准化和代码重用。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    UG编程效率低的原因可以从以下几个方面来讲解:

    1. 学习曲线陡峭:UG软件作为一款专业的三维设计和制造软件,其功能非常强大,但也意味着学习和掌握该软件需要较长的时间和耐心。对于初学者来说,要熟练掌握UG的各种工具和功能,需要进行大量的练习和实践。因此,UG编程效率低的其中一个原因就是学习曲线陡峭。

    2. 缺乏经验和技巧:UG编程需要具备一定的编程经验和技巧,对于没有相关背景的人来说,往往需要花费更多的时间来学习和掌握这些知识。而且,UG软件的版本更新较快,新功能和新工具的不断增加也对编程人员的技术要求提出了更高的要求。因此,缺乏经验和技巧是UG编程效率低的另一个原因。

    3. 复杂的操作流程:UG软件的操作流程相对复杂,涉及到的操作步骤较多。尤其是在进行复杂的三维建模和装配操作时,需要经过多个步骤才能完成。这种复杂的操作流程不仅增加了编程的难度,也增加了编程的时间成本。因此,复杂的操作流程也是UG编程效率低的原因之一。

    4. 缺乏自动化工具和脚本支持:UG软件提供了一些自动化工具和脚本支持,可以帮助编程人员提高编程效率。然而,由于对这些工具和脚本的了解和运用不够熟练,很多编程人员并没有充分利用这些功能来提高编程效率。因此,缺乏自动化工具和脚本支持也是UG编程效率低的原因之一。

    5. 资源和硬件限制:UG软件对计算机的配置要求较高,尤其是在处理大型和复杂的模型时,需要更高的计算能力和存储空间。如果计算机的配置不足,会导致UG软件运行缓慢,从而影响编程效率。此外,缺乏足够的计算资源和硬件设备也会限制编程人员的工作效率。

    综上所述,UG编程效率低的原因主要包括学习曲线陡峭、缺乏经验和技巧、复杂的操作流程、缺乏自动化工具和脚本支持以及资源和硬件限制等。为提高UG编程效率,需要加强对UG软件的学习和实践,积累更多的经验和技巧,熟练掌握自动化工具和脚本的使用,以及提供足够的计算资源和硬件设备支持。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部